Is Stalin Making a Comeback? Examining the Evidence of Renewed Support in Russia
The ghost of Joseph Stalin, the brutal Soviet dictator, seems to be stirring in modern Russia. While outright Stalinist ideology remains largely fringe, a palpable increase in positive portrayals and a subtle resurgence of his image raise troubling questions about the current political climate and the enduring power of authoritarian narratives. Is Stalin experiencing a genuine comeback, or is this a more nuanced phenomenon? Let's examine the evidence.
The Rise of Nostalgic Narratives and Positive Portrayals
One of the most striking indicators of a potential Stalinist resurgence is the increasing prevalence of positive, or at least apologetic, portrayals of Stalin in Russian media and public discourse. This isn't overt praise, but rather a carefully crafted revisionism that downplays or outright ignores the horrors of his regime, focusing instead on perceived achievements like industrialization and victory in World War II.
This narrative often relies on a potent blend of nationalism and nostalgia. For many Russians, particularly older generations, Stalin represents a period of perceived strength and stability, a stark contrast to the perceived chaos and uncertainty of the post-Soviet era. This nostalgia, expertly exploited by certain political factions, contributes significantly to the renewed interest in Stalin’s legacy.
Evidence of Renewed Support: Beyond Nostalgia
Beyond the carefully constructed narratives, evidence of renewed support for Stalin exists in more concrete forms:
- Increased Sales of Stalinist Memorabilia: From books and posters to statues and other collectibles, items celebrating Stalin are experiencing a sales surge. This suggests a tangible market for Stalinist imagery and ideology.
- Positive Online Sentiment: Social media and online forums show a notable increase in pro-Stalin sentiment, particularly amongst younger Russians who may have limited direct experience with the Soviet era. This online presence fuels the narrative and creates a space for like-minded individuals to connect.
- Subtle Shifts in Historical Narratives: School textbooks and official pronouncements have subtly shifted, playing down the scale of Stalin’s crimes against humanity and emphasizing his role in Soviet industrialization and wartime victory. This sanitized version of history plays a critical role in shaping public perception.
- Political Opportunism: Some politicians, seeking to tap into the nostalgia and resentment towards the West, subtly utilize Stalinist imagery and rhetoric to gain support. While not explicitly endorsing Stalinism, this strategic deployment suggests a recognition of its potential appeal.
The Dangers of a Resurgent Stalinist Narrative
The resurgence of Stalinist narratives poses several serious concerns:
- Erosion of Democratic Values: The glorification of an authoritarian leader undermines democratic values and norms, paving the way for further restrictions on freedoms and dissent.
- Justification of Authoritarianism: Positive portrayals of Stalin legitimize authoritarian rule and potentially inspire similar actions by future leaders.
- Historical Revisionism: The distortion of historical events creates a dangerous precedent, undermining trust in factual accounts and potentially leading to the repetition of past atrocities.
Conclusion: A Complex Picture
While a full-blown Stalinist comeback seems unlikely, the evidence points to a concerning trend: a rise in positive portrayals, nostalgia, and a subtle re-emergence of Stalinist imagery in Russian society. Understanding the complexities of this phenomenon, including the role of nostalgia, political opportunism, and historical revisionism, is crucial for analyzing the current political landscape in Russia and its potential implications for the future. The resurgence of Stalinist narratives serves as a stark reminder of the enduring power of authoritarian ideology and the constant need to safeguard democratic values.
